Note: Malo Gusto's exact birth time isn't on record. Planetary signs are calculated for noon on his birth date and are likely accurate, but the rising sign and house placements are unknown... and the Moon sign should be treated as approximate if he was born near a sign change.

French right-back who became a key player for Chelsea after joining from Lyon.
